<p>Therefore, any muscle builder must keep in mind that any weight training that he does, or any amount of supplements will only go to waste if he is not able to feed his body well enough. It would be impossible to put on weight until the body is supplied with more calories other than what it is able to use as energy.</p>
<p>Most important of all, it would be best to find out first how much food consumption is enough.</p>
<p>We can use a couple of ways to find out how much we need to eat to start gaining weight. The following method may be used to discover this basic fact.</p>
<p>The first step is to keep track of the calories we consume for a couple of weeks. We should keep a record of every food that we put into our mouth during that time period. To obtain the daily amount, calculate the average out the total calories that have been consumed.</p>
<p>Once this has been obtained, add 300-500 calories to your daily caloric intake. Keep at this caloric count for a couple of weeks. If there is no improvement, add another 300-500 calories after a couple more weeks. Continue doing this system until you start to gain.</p>
<p>Also, it would be best to get an ideal representation of each of the major macronutrients, namely; protein, carbohydrates and fat, into your <a href="http://musclebuildingworkoutroutine.com/abs" style=""  rel="nofollow" onmouseover="self.status='http://musclebuildingworkoutroutine.com/abs';return true;" onmouseout="self.status=''">diet</a> will go a long way to make sure that there is successful muscle build up.</p>
<p>Another method related to <a href="http://musclebuildingworkoutroutine.com/abs" style=""  rel="nofollow" onmouseover="self.status='http://musclebuildingworkoutroutine.com/abs';return true;" onmouseout="self.status=''">diet</a> that would help gain muscle mass is altering when and how to eat. People have gotten used to the habit of eating 3 big meals a day. This should be altered by eating five or six meals a day. This way can help the body stay in an anabolic state (building tissue). In addition, this can also discourage excessive body fat gains.</p>
<p>It is also important to know that are times when the body is most in need of good nutrition. Look at it this way, after waking up in the morning, the body has gone 8+ hours without getting any food as fuel. At this point it has likely entered a catabolic state or the breaking down tissue to use for energy. It is important to immediately eat a quality meal upon waking to re-enter an anabolic state.</p>
<p>Some foods are preferred than others because of their ideal breakdown of the important macronutrients for muscle mass buildup. Two foods that are typically associated with muscle building and bodybuilding are chicken and tuna. The reason bodybuilders have such a fondness for these foods is because they have very ideal macronutrient breakdowns. They are both high in protein and low in carbohydrates and saturated fat.</p>
<p>Because of its high protein content, it is ideal because muscle building involves need protein especially those that are obtained from lean and white meat. Chicken and tuna are the typical examples. So they are usually seen in the plate of muscle builders.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Many bodybuilders are looking for easy ways to <a href="http://MuscleBuildingWorkoutRoutine.com/vince">build chest muscle fast</a>. Any method that would help them build bigger muscle is welcome. The following steps are practical tips that would help any bodybuilder achieve his desired bigger chest muscle in no time.</p>
<p>Every new bodybuilder wants to <a href="http://MuscleBuildingWorkoutRoutine.com/vince">build bigger muscle</a> fast because they want to see the results so they pump iron fast and quick. Unknown to them this is a mistake.</p>
<p>So the first tip is simple-Relax and Start Slow. Think of it like this. If you get injured during your first workout, you would have to stop your exercise program. If this happens then you are bound to lose whatever gain you have achieved in your workout.</p>
<p>During your initial week of chest workouts, it would be advisable to take things a bit relaxed by using moderate weights. Lifting heavy weights at the very start would be too much and would only cause muscle injury. Although it would appear that you may not have worked out much, by the day after your initial workout, you will certainly feel some soreness in your chest muscle.</p>
<p>After having done this, you need to develop a weight program that works the pectoral muscles really hard. This can be done by beginning with three sets of 10 reps for three kinds of chest exercises. This could either be bench press, flat bench flies and push ups. Keep in mind though that it is important to warm up and stretch your pectoral muscles.</p>
<p>The proper food is an important part of the workout. So it would be best to eat a <a href="http://musclebuildingworkoutroutine.com/abs" style=""  rel="nofollow" onmouseover="self.status='http://musclebuildingworkoutroutine.com/abs';return true;" onmouseout="self.status=''">diet</a> that promotes muscle growth. This could be done by increasing the amount of protein in your <a href="http://musclebuildingworkoutroutine.com/abs" style=""  rel="nofollow" onmouseover="self.status='http://musclebuildingworkoutroutine.com/abs';return true;" onmouseout="self.status=''">diet</a>. This is important especially after the workout because it helps build and repair the tear in the muscle. Repairing this tear in the muscle starts the build up in mass.</p>
<p>However, getting the right amount of protein needed for building muscle fast may be difficult to get if we only eat our normal food. To get the chest muscle we want, it would be best to use whey protein and drinking a protein shake at least twice a day. The ideal time for the protein shakes would be immediately after the workout, and another about 12 hours after the workout.</p>
<p>Also, rest is important in building chest muscle. You must remember that lifting weights slightly causes some tears in the muscle fibers. After these tears heal, they become stronger and bigger. Thus, it builds muscle mass.</p>
<p>It is important that you rest after an intense workout. Generally, it would be best not to do chest workouts two days after training. In fact, if the muscles feel sore, it would not be alright to lift weights using them.</p>
<p>Lastly, keep in mind that pectoral muscles will recover faster. If this happens yet you keep to the old workout program, then you would not be building any muscle at all. It would be okay to increase the weight and increase the repetitions to do away with this problem.</p>
<p>Also, the rotation of the exercises should also be modified. Keep in mind that it is important to keep on changing the details of the workout until it makes you sore again.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Bodybuilding is not a hit and miss affair. It does not take a genius to develop the proper bodybuilding routines. Together with the determination to carry out the right workout, the proper way of doing it will surely result in <a href="http://MuscleBuildingWorkoutRoutine.com/vince">building muscle mass</a>.</p>
<p>Any bodybuilder, either a beginner or a professional, must bear in mind that results from weight training do not happen overnight. He must have the determination and patience to stick with a program to gain the muscle size and strength he wants. He must make his weight training routine a priority.</p>
<p>Also, he should keep his workouts as efficient as possible. The really good bodybuilders know that the amount of time spent inside the gym does not guarantee muscle mass. You do not have to spend 3 hours a day in the gym to build muscle mass. In fact, spending that much time inside the gym while exerting the muscles will likely lead to overtraining. This will be counter productive. If you keep your weight training workouts under an hour and a half (or better yet, and hour) and perform them 3 or 4 times a week you will get enough rest to grow bigger and stronger.</p>
<p>The following are just some traits of proper <a href="http://www.LifeStyleHealthy.com/nononsense">bodybuilding routines</a>.</p>
<p>One, it must be short. This means that it should be between 45 to 75 minutes maximum while the best should be 60 minutes being best. The reason for this is simple. After 75 minutes, the levels of muscle building and fat burning hormones that the body produces begin to drop. What this means is that training more than 75 minutes will prevent you from gaining muscle and losing fat fast! It will also prevent you from fast recovery. As crazy as it sounds, more is not necessarily better for huge bodybuilding gains.</p>
<p>Two, the rest in between sets should be kept to a minimum. The ideal is 90 seconds or less. Keeping your rest in between sets and exercises down not only helps you to perform a lot of work and still finish within the 75 minutes, but it also helps improve your cardiovascular system. Also, it has also been known that this kind of training stimulates growth hormones output the most.</p>
<p>Third, the sets should be between 8 &#8211; 15 repetitions for muscle mass gains and 15-25 repetitions for body sculpting purposes.</p>
<p>There are many reasons for this range in reps:</p>
<p>You get the best blood pump to flow into your muscle cells within these repetition ranges. This is important since along with the blood come nutrients that nourish the muscle cells and help them recover and rebuild bigger faster. Since you are doing so many repetitions, there is less probability of injury since you will be using a weight that you can control.</p>
<p>Also, it ahs been shown in studies that muscle building and fat burning occur more efficiently at these repetition ranges.</p>
<p>Lastly, training must be varied and cycled. It is not wise to get stuck with the same routine for a long workout period. If a bodybuilder does this, this would result in zero muscle growth. Also, sticking at the same workout regimen will surely lead to a boring and unenthusiastic day at the gym.<br />
Therefore, proper <a href="http://MuscleBuildingWorkoutRoutine.com/vince">bodybuilding routines</a> must possess four characteristics, namely; right duration, enough rest, proper reps, and variation.<!-- pingbacker_start --><br />

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Without knowing it, people who frequent the gym encounter some common mistakes that prevent them from getting the <a href="http://MuscleBuildingWorkoutRoutine.com/vince">best muscle building</a>. To make sure that they get the most out of their <a href="http://MuscleBuildingWorkoutRoutine.com/vince">bodybuilding workouts</a>, it is important to identify these common mistakes. There are five mistakes that prevent muscle building. Read on and get the most of your bodybuilding programs.</p>
<p>The first of these common mistakes is trying to do too many reps. Most bodybuilders think that doing the most reps would help them achieve bigger muscle mass. This is obviously wrong.</p>
<p>If this was true, then people who use their arms a lot as part of their work would have arms the size of the best bodybuilders.</p>
<p>Obviously having a lot of reps would not do the trick because of a simple reason. Once you keep on increasing your rep without raising the level of your weight then your muscle will become used to it and would not get any exercise at all. Keep in mind that the body has the tendency to adjust.</p>
<p>The second mistake is related to the first. Most people fail to use enough weights because they tend to believe that more reps will be able to help them get more muscle mass without lifting big weights. They have failed to realize the value of ‘lifting big to get big’.</p>
<p>A person who lifts 500 lbs once builds more muscle mass than a person who builds 100 lbs five times. Though they both lift an equivalent weight, the effect is not the same.</p>
<p>Keep in mind that people will only build mass if they try to go beyond their limit. Muscle mass grow only if muscles tear and they only tear if they lift weights that are beyond the usual weights that are lifted.</p>
<p>The third mistake is that people do not workout with the right routine. They simply go to the gym and start lifting the first weights that attract their attention. Many of them do their workouts like crazy.</p>
<p>It must kept in mind that building muscle mass needs a proper plan that must be put into action. Workouts must be done by following this plan. Unless a bodybuilder shows up at the gym with a muscle building plan, he cannot expect to gain any improvement in his muscle mass.</p>
<p>The fourth common mistake is doing both building mass and losing weight at the same time. Chances are both these efforts will fail. It would be best to choose one over the other. Remember that to add muscle mass into your body would require considerable effort on your part. If you do cardio before or after the weight lifting, chances are you are going to fail your goal of building muscle mass.</p>
<p>The last mistake is connected with the previous one. People think that by doing cardio workouts on days where they would not do any lifting is the answer to the problem. This is wrong. Remember that the so-called non-lifting days are the days when<br />
the muscles actually do their most growth. Allowing the muscles to recover is the only way they are strong enough when it is time to go back in the gym and lift more than before.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Most bodybuilders would enter the gym almost clueless on the right <a href="http://MuscleBuildingWorkoutRoutine.com/vince" target="_self">bodybuilding workout</a> program that would suit their needs and strengths. In order to <a href="http://MuscleBuildingWorkoutRoutine.com/vince" target="_self">build muscle fast</a>, many simply copy the workout routines of bodybuilders they idolize. As such, it is natural to see people who are beginning with their workout routines committing mistakes in their desire to build muscles that are buff.  It must be remembered that we have 650 different muscles.</p>
<p>However, one of the most underdeveloped muscles is the back. This is especially true for office workers because they sit down most of the time. This creates weakened back muscles. So they are likely to come to the gym with posture problems.<br />
 <br />
Therefore, a total a bodybuilding routine must include an exercise that would develop the back. The following exercises will help with <a href="http://MuscleBuildingWorkoutRoutine.com/vince" target="_self">building muscle mass</a> as well as strengthen the back muscles.</p>
<p>A. Trad Bar Deadlift</p>
<p>1. Squat down in a trap bar with your feet flat on the ground. Grasp the handles on the sides. Keep your shoulders tight, your arms and back straight. Also, keep your knees pointing to the same direction as your feet.</p>
<p>2. Lift the trap bar as you stand upright. Pull your shoulders back at the top of the lift. Then return to the starting position. Completing this would already be one rep.</p>
<p>B. Standing Dumbbell Power Clean</p>
<p>1. Stand straight while holding a pair of dumbbells with an overhand grip at your sides. Keep your back straight and inhale before you exert effort to tighten your <a href="http://musclebuildingworkoutroutine.com/abs" style=""  rel="nofollow" onmouseover="self.status='http://musclebuildingworkoutroutine.com/abs';return true;" onmouseout="self.status=''">abs</a>. Bring your shoulders to a shrug.</p>
<p>2. Lift both weights up to chest height. Quickly drop underneath the weights and bring them above your shoulders as if you’re about to do a shoulder press.</p>
<p>3. Return to the starting position. This is already one rep.</p>
<p>C. Face Pull</p>
<p>1. Attach a rope to the high pulley of a cable station and grab an end with each hand so your palms face each other, thumbs toward you. Back a few steps away from the weight stack until your arms are straight in front of you and you feel tension in the cable. Keep your shoulders tight, and stand with your knees slightly bent.</p>
<p>2. Pull the rope toward your eyes so your hands end up just outside your ears. You should be positioned in the classic bodybuilders “double-biceps pose”.</p>
<p>3. Slowly return to the starting position. This is already one rep.</p>
<p>D. Cable Seated Row</p>
<p>1. Sit in a position where your back is straight and your arms holding the handles are extended. Your knees should be slightly bent as push your feet towards the support. Inhale before exerting effort.</p>
<p>2. Pull the cable towards your waist. Avoid using momentum to bring the weight close to your waist. Try to bring your shoulder blades closer together, and pull your elbows back.</p>
<p>3. Return to the starting position. This is already one rep.</p>
<p>Adding these exercises to your program will help strengthen the upper back or the area from the neck to the armpits. Also, this will gain strength for the posterior chain or the area from the lower back, butt and the hamstrings. Any <a href="http://MuscleBuildingWorkoutRoutine.com/vince" target="_self">bodybuilding workout</a> that includes these exercises will surely help create a well developed body, and a strong back.</p>
